Kenny Wayne Shepherd at Thirty: Back to the Heights

Kenny Wayne Shepherd came up in Shreveport, blending Gulf South grit with radio-ready blues rock.

Thirty years of a debut that still bites

This anniversary centers on Ledbetter Heights, the 1995 debut that introduced a teenage guitar voice with grown-man tone. Expect the album up front, with likely turns through Deja Voodoo, Born with a Broken Heart, and the title cut Ledbetter Heights, plus a late-set nod to Blue on Black. Crowds skew mixed in age, with guitar hobbyists swapping tone notes next to couples who know every slow-blues lyric.

Likely cuts and who shows up

The title nods to the Shreveport district tied to Lead Belly, and he tracked it while still 17. Another under-sung chapter is that a New Orleans sit-in led to early slots opening for B.B. King, which sharpened his road chops fast. If longtime vocalist Noah Hunt is on stage, expect call-and-response hooks that thicken choruses without crowding the guitar. Kenny Wayne Shepherd under the hood: tone, touch, pulse

Tone as a storyteller

Kenny Wayne Shepherd plays with a sharp, percussive attack, then eases off to let notes ring so the vibrato does the talking. Live, the band often stretches intros so the guitar can sketch the theme before the vocal enters, which makes the first chorus hit harder. He favors a slightly detuned setup, often a half-step down, which gives the strings a throatier bark and lets bends sing without strain.

Small moves, big lift

Rhythm players keep parts simple and locked, leaving space for quick dynamic drops where the guitar answers the vocal like another singer. Shuffles tend to ride a pocket a touch behind the beat, and the slow blues gets a long arc that builds from clean sparkle to gritty sustain. A neat quirk is the way he revoices older cuts with stop-time breaks and quieter middle eights, so solos feel like stories with chapters.
